Established in 1962, Government Medical College, Kottayam (GMC Kottayam) is one of Kerala’s leading government medical institutions. It offers 175 MBBS seats annually and is affiliated with the Kerala University of Health Sciences (KUHS).

GMC Kottayam offers 175 MBBS seats every academic year, as approved by the National Medical Commission (NMC).
| Quota Type | Number of Seats | Percentage | Admission Authority |
| Total MBBS Intake | 175 | 100% | NMC-approved |
| All India Quota (AIQ) | 26 | 15% | Medical Counselling Committee (MCC) |
| State Quota (SQ) | 149 | 85% | Commissioner for Entrance Examinations (CEE), Kerala |
| NRI Quota | – | – | Not applicable |
GMC Kottayam offers 175 MBBS seats every year as per NMC approval. These seats are divided between the All India Quota (AIQ) and the Kerala State Quota (SQ).
15% of the total MBBS seats (around 26 seats) are reserved under the All India Quota, filled through MCC counselling. These seats are open to eligible NEET-UG candidates from any state in India.
The remaining 85% of seats (about 149) are reserved for Kerala domicile students and filled through KEAM counselling conducted by the Commissioner for Entrance Examinations (CEE), Kerala.
GMC Kottayam is a government medical college, so it does not offer any separate NRI or OCI quota. NRI/OCI students must apply through AIQ or State Quota if eligible, and pay the same government fee as Indian students.
| Fee Component | Amount (Approx.) |
| Fees for Indian Students (per year) | ₹31,570 |
| Fees for NRI Students | Same as Indian (no separate NRI quota) |
| Breakdown: | |
| Admission Fee (one-time) | ₹3,000 |
| Tuition Fee (per year) | ₹23,150 |
| Library & Lab Charges (per year) | Included in tuition |
| Miscellaneous / Exam Fee (per year) | ₹3,480 |
| Van Fee (per year) | ₹3,480 |
| Caution Deposit (one-time, refundable) | ₹2,320 |
| Hostel Fee (includes mess) | ₹40,000 – ₹45,000 per year |
| Total First-Year Fee (approx.) | ₹31,570 (College only) |
| Total First-Year Fee (with Hostel) | ₹72,000 – ₹77,000 |
Admission Fee (One-Time) – ₹3,000
A one-time payment during admission to cover registration and administrative processing. It’s paid only in the first year and is non-refundable.
Tuition Fee (Per Year) – ₹23,150
Covers academic teaching, lectures, and clinical training for the MBBS program. The same amount is charged annually.
Library & Lab Charges (Per Year) – Included in Tuition
Access to library resources, journals, and laboratory equipment is covered within the tuition fee—no extra payment required.
Miscellaneous / Exam Fee (Per Year) – ₹3,480
Covers university exams, student welfare, and small administrative expenses incurred each academic year.
Van Fee (Per Year) – ₹3,480
Charged for transportation services provided by the college, mainly for hospital postings and practical sessions.
Caution Deposit (One-Time, Refundable) – ₹2,320
A refundable security amount collected during admission to safeguard against damage to college property or materials.
Hostel Fee (Includes Mess) – ₹40,000–₹45,000 Per Year
Covers shared accommodation, meals, and essential amenities like electricity, water, and cleaning services.
Total First-Year Fee (Approx.) – ₹31,570 (College Only)
Represents the total of academic and institutional charges excluding hostel and mess costs.
Total First-Year Fee (With Hostel) – ₹72,000–₹77,000
Includes all academic, hostel, and mess charges for the first year — the full cost of studying and living on campus.

In NEET 2025 counselling, GMC Kottayam saw highly competitive closing ranks under the All India Quota (AIQ). General, OBC, and EWS categories had top cutoffs, while SC, ST, and PwD categories followed with slightly relaxed ranks.
| Category | Closing Rank (AIQ 2025) |
| General | 2,172-7,279 |
| OBC | 2,835-8,485 |
| SC | 47,034-1,07,132 |
| ST | 50,227-1,25,638 |
| EWS | 13,677 |
| OBC-PwD | 11,17,753 |
Students under the General category typically have the highest competition. Closing ranks between 2,172–7,279 show that only top NEET scorers secure admission here.
The OBC closing ranks range from 2,835–8,485, slightly more flexible than the General category but still very competitive, especially for Kerala’s top government colleges.
For the SC category, closing ranks range between 47,034–1,07,132, allowing students with comparatively lower NEET scores to obtain admission under the reserved quota.
The ST category closing ranks fall between 50,227–1,25,638, reflecting limited seats and lower cutoffs due to reservation benefits and fewer applicants.
Candidates under the Economically Weaker Section (EWS) quota had closing ranks around 13,677, slightly higher than the General category, benefiting students from lower-income backgrounds.
For OBC candidates with disabilities, the closing rank reached around 11,17,753, showing the reserved priority given to differently-abled students under the NEET PwD guidelines.

Here is the GMC All India Quota (AIQ) closing rank summary from 2021 to 2025. This data helps students understand how admission trends and competition levels have changed over the past few years.
| Category | 2025 | 2024 | 2023 | 2022 | 2021 |
| General | 7,279 (AI) | 6,192 (AI) | 6,284 (AI) | 6,465 (AI) | 2,044 (AI) |
| OBC | 8,485 (AI) | 7,018 (AI) | 22,715 (AI) | 15,092 (AI) | 3,417 (AI) |
| EWS | 13,677 (AI) | 18,774 (AI) | 20,012 (AI) | 20,939 (AI) | 10,141 (AI) |
| SC | 1,07,132 (AI) | 94,772 (AI) | 1,01,647 (AI) | 1,14,569 (AI) | 64,778 (AI) |
| ST | 1,25,638 (AI) | 62,582 (AI) | 1,32,020 (AI) | 1,43,068 (AI) | 83,344 (AI) |
| OBC-PwD | 11,17,753 (AI) | 4,72,456 (AI) | – | 3,44,748 (AI) | – |
| General-PwD | – | 47,878 (AI) | – | – | – |
| SC-PwD | – | – | 8,50,789 (AI) | – | – |

Here are the essential documents required for NRI/OCI students during the admission process at GMC Kottayam.
| Document | Purpose |
| NEET-UG Admit Card & Scorecard | Serves as proof of NEET qualification and eligibility for MBBS admission. |
| Class 10 Certificate | Verifies the candidate’s date of birth. |
| Class 12 Certificate | Confirms completion of 10+2 with Physics, Chemistry, Biology, and English subjects. |
| Transfer / Migration Certificate | Issued by the previous school or board to confirm academic transition. |
| Passport (Student & Parent) | Provides proof of NRI status and identity. |
| OCI Card | Mandatory for candidates applying under the OCI category. |
| AIU Equivalency Certificate | Required for students from IB, IGCSE, or other international boards to validate educational equivalence. |
| Domicile Proof | Needed if applying under the Kerala State Quota to establish state eligibility. |
| Photographs | Used for identification and record-keeping during admission. |
| Medical Fitness Certificate | Certifies that the candidate is physically fit for medical studies. |
| Allotment Letter (MCC / DME) | Confirms seat allotment through the official counselling process. |
| Parent / Guardian Undertaking | Declares financial responsibility and legal guardianship for the student. |

Government Medical College, Kottayam offers a wide range of undergraduate programs in medical and allied health sciences, including MBBS, B.Sc Nursing, B.Sc Medical Laboratory Technology, B.Sc Optometry, and B.Pharm.
These programs combine strong academic learning with hands-on clinical and laboratory training, equipping students with the skills and experience needed for effective patient care and healthcare practice.
| Course Name | Duration | Annual Intake (Seats) |
| MBBS (Bachelor of Medicine and Bachelor of Surgery) | 5.5 years (4.5 years academics + 1-year internship) | 175 |
| B.Sc Medical Laboratory Technology (B.Sc MLT) | 3 years | 20 |
| B.Sc Nursing | 4 years | 50 |
| B.Sc Optometry | 3 years | 20 |
| B.Pharm (Bachelor of Pharmacy) | 4 years | 20 |
